I appreciate the strong support from a number of my colleagues in regards to an issue that is vitally important to California's 25th Congressional District. Citizens of Santa Clarita, California, have fought for over two decades against a sand and gravel mine in their city, which is known for its ideal filming and tourism location just outside the city. Santa Clarita is known as Hollywood North. It is the third most populous city in Los Angeles County and proudly preserves 9,000 acres of open space for its residents and filming. A sand and gravel mine at this particular location would have extreme negative impacts on local community life and its economy. The already congested highways in the area would see additional transport trucks 24 hours a day, and local industries would see downturns from dust and air pollution. I thank Chairman Calvert for his support and look forward to working toward a permanent solution to this long overdue local issue.
